qhuang8 1fef058f4b clean up all of eight BaseMemoryLib instances in MdePkg with the following updates:
1.	Remove .intel_syntax directives in GCC assembly files. All these assembly files have been updated to use the preferred syntax for GAS
2.	Correct the incorrect comments for internal worker functions for SetMemXX() and ScanMemXX(). The Length parameter is actually the counter of 16-bit, 32-bit or 64-bit value. 
3.	Simplify the logic in ZeroMemoryWrapper.c for BaseMemoryLibOptPei instance to remove the conditional statement for zero length. This logic is already covered by worker function InternalMemZeroMem(). 
4.	Cleanup all the Wrapper C files in BaseMemoryLib instances. They are supposed to be shared by all these 8 BaseMemoryLib instances, but are out-of-sync after some maintenance. This patch re-syncs them and makes them exactly the same.
5.	Cleanup MemLibInternal.h so that it is shared by 6 BaseMemoryLib instance except for PeiMemoryLib and UefiMemoryLib.

#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
# VOID *
# EFIAPI
# InternalMemSetMem (
# IN VOID *Buffer,
# IN UINTN Count,
# IN UINT8 Value
# )
#------------------------------------------------------------------------------
ASM_GLOBAL ASM_PFX(InternalMemSetMem)
ASM_PFX(InternalMemSetMem):
pushq %rdi
movq %rcx, %rdi # rdi <- Buffer
movb %r8b, %al # al <- Value
movq %rdi, %r9 # r9 <- Buffer as return value
xorq %rcx, %rcx
subq %rdi, %rcx
andq $15, %rcx # rcx + rdi aligns on 16-byte boundary
jz L0
cmpq %rdx, %rcx
cmova %rdx, %rcx
subq %rcx, %rdx
rep stosb
L0:
movq %rdx, %rcx
andq $15, %rdx
shrq $4, %rcx
jz L_SetBytes
movb %al, %ah # ax <- Value repeats twice
movdqa %xmm0, 0x10(%rsp) # save xmm0
movd %eax, %xmm0 # xmm0[0..16] <- Value repeats twice
pshuflw $0, %xmm0, %xmm0 # xmm0[0..63] <- Value repeats 8 times
movlhps %xmm0, %xmm0 # xmm0 <- Value repeats 16 times
L1:
movntdq %xmm0, (%rdi) # rdi should be 16-byte aligned
add $16, %rdi
loop L1
mfence
movdqa 0x10(%rsp), %xmm0 # restore xmm0
L_SetBytes:
movl %edx, %ecx # high 32 bits of rcx are always zero
rep stosb
movq %r9, %rax # rax <- Return value
popq %rdi
ret
